git分支中间竖线

worktile 其他 109

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Git分支中的竖线其实是分支图形化表示中的箭头线,用于表示分支之间的合并关系。在Git提交历史图形化展示中,分支被表现为一条曲线,箭头则表示一个合并操作。该竖线实际上是合并操作的来源分支与目标分支的连接线。

    在Git中,分支是用来独立开发某个特性或修复某个BUG的,并且不会影响其他分支的开发。当一个分支开发完成后,我们可以选择将其合并到其他分支上,以将新的代码引入主分支或其他分支。

    在图形化展示中,如果两个分支发生了合并操作,那么合并操作就会在两个分支的最新提交之间形成一条箭头线。箭头的右侧表示合并后的分支,左侧表示合并前的分支。这条箭头线与主干线垂直相交,形成一个竖线。

    这个竖线的作用是方便我们观察和理解分支的合并关系。通过竖线,我们可以清晰地看到每个分支的开发历史以及它们之间的合并操作。这对于团队合作或代码维护非常重要,因为它提供了一个清晰且可视化的方式来跟踪和理解分支的演变。

    总结来说,Git分支中的竖线是用来图形化展示分支合并关系的一种标识,它连接了合并前和合并后的分支,并提供了清晰的分支历史视图。使得我们能够更加直观地了解不同分支之间的关系,方便代码的管理和维护。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在git中,分支中间的竖线(|)是用来表示分支合并的历史图表的一种视觉表示方法。这个竖线通常出现在git log命令的输出中,展示了不同分支之间的合并点和分叉点。

    下面是关于git分支中间竖线的五个重要点:

    1. 分支合并历史图表:git log命令会以一个图表的形式展示分支的合并历史。每个分支都会以一条线的形式表示,并且使用竖线连接到其他分支。这些竖线通常表示了不同分支之间的合并点和分叉点。

    2. 合并点:合并点表示分支之间发生了合并操作。当两个分支合并时,会在图表中创建一个新的合并点,合并点的位置就是那个竖线的连接点。合并点的命名通常是合并提交的哈希值。

    3. 分叉点:分叉点表示分支的分离和发展。当一个分支从另一个分支分离出来时,会在图表中创建一个新的分叉点,分叉点的位置就是那个竖线的起点。分叉点的命名通常是起始提交的哈希值。

    4. 多分支合并:当多个分支同时进行合并操作时,会在图表中创建多个合并点,并且这些合并点会使用竖线连接到同一个分支。这样就能清楚地展示分支之间的合并关系。

    5. 图表可视化工具:除了git log命令之外,还有一些图形化的工具可以更方便地查看分支合并历史图表。例如gitk、SourceTree等工具都提供了一种直观的方式来展示分支之间的关系,包括使用竖线表示合并点和分叉点。

    总之,git分支中间的竖线是一种用来表示分支合并历史图表的视觉表示方法。通过这种方式,我们可以清晰地了解不同分支之间的合并关系,帮助我们更好地理解项目的发展历程。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在git中,分支是非常常见的概念,可以用来进行不同的开发工作,并且在不同的分支上进行并行开发。分支之间的关系可以通过中间竖线来表示。

    在git的提交历史图中,每个提交(commit)都有一个唯一的标识符(commit hash),通过这个标识符可以查看每个提交的详细信息。而每个提交都可以有一个或多个父提交,除了初始提交外,每个提交有一个父提交。

    在提交历史图中,使用中间竖线(|)来表示每个提交的父提交,通过这种方式可以清晰地展示分支之间的关系。下面是一个示例图:

    “`
    * 27a7ec9 (HEAD -> branch2) Merge branch ‘branch1’ into branch2
    |\
    | * 56e1f78 (branch1) Add feature B
    | * 44dc2d3 Add feature A
    |/
    * c83f4d6 (master) Initial commit
    “`

    在上面的示例图中,有两个分支:master和branch2。每个分支都有自己的提交历史。中间竖线表示每个提交的父提交,从而清晰地展示出分支之间的关系。

    具体操作流程如下:

    1. 创建分支:使用`git branch`命令创建一个新的分支,例如`git branch branch1`;
    2. 切换分支:使用`git checkout`命令切换到新创建的分支,例如`git checkout branch1`;
    3. 进行开发:在分支上进行相应的开发工作;
    4. 提交更改:使用`git add`和`git commit`命令提交更改到当前分支;
    5. 创建并切换到另一个分支:重复步骤1和2,在新的分支上进行另一部分的开发工作;
    6. 合并分支:使用`git merge`命令将一个分支的更改合并到另一个分支,例如`git merge branch1`;
    7. 解决冲突:如果在合并的过程中出现冲突,需要手动解决冲突;
    8. 提交合并的更改:使用`git add`和`git commit`命令提交合并的更改。

    通过以上操作,可以在git中创建、切换、合并分支,并使用中间竖线清晰地表示分支之间的关系。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部